Carla, a student at Cardinal College, is pursuing a degree in international business management. As part of her program at Cardi

nal College, she has accepted an opportunity to work at Wong Consulting for a period of six months, where she will gain experience related to her field. Carla's employment at Wong Consulting is an example of a(n) ________. a) internship b) coordination training c) apprenticeship d) experiential training program e) simulation training program

<u>Answer:</u>

<em>Carla's employment at Wong Consulting is an example of an (a) </em><u><em>Internship</em></u><em>.</em>

<em></em>

<u>Explanation:</u>

An internship is an "open invitation" that a company offers potential employees, called interns, to operate for a specified time period in an organization. Interns usually are students or undergraduates, and most temporary jobs that are for a short period. Temporary jobs are typically low maintenance whenever offered during a college semester, and full-time whenever offered during the get-away periods.

An internship position will give Carla a practical skill, work environment experience, and more prominent learning of that industry, in return for the business profiting by your work.

Paid rent of Rs.25000 by cheque. make journal entry ​
bezimeni [28]

Answer:

see below

Explanation:

Rent is an expense to the business. An increase in expenses is debited.

rent was paid by cheque. The transaction will reduce money held at the bank( asset) by Rs. 25,000. A reduction in assets is credited.

The journal entry will be

Rent A/c  Dr. Rs. 25,000

Bank A/c           Cr. Rs. 25,000
